2026 Full-time Analyst, Valuations & Opinions Group

Remote Full-time
Lincoln International is a trusted investment banking advisor to business owners and senior executives, offering services in mergers and acquisitions, private funds, and valuation opinions. The Analyst position within the Valuations & Opinions Group provides an excellent opportunity to become an expert in portfolio valuations and work with sophisticated clients in the industry. Responsibilities Supporting our portfolio valuation team, which provides valuations of illiquid debt and equity securities held by hedge funds, private equity funds, and business development companies in connection with fair value reporting of the funds’ assets to investors Performing financial statement analysis and other quantitative and qualitative assessments Reviewing client investment memoranda, board of directors’ presentations, specific debt and equity agreements, and financial models to develop an understanding of the company or securities being analyzed Compiling statistical summaries of companies’ financial information, developing and computing financial ratios, and presenting the analyses in an organized manner and/or using our standard formats and presentations Reviewing and compiling published financial information, such as public company filings, press releases, reports from published research analysts, and Bloomberg data across a wide range of industries and sectors Identifying relevant comparable public companies and M&A transactions, based upon information services such as S&P Capital IQ and Bloomberg, along with knowledge of the appropriate Standard Industrial Classification and other methods, as appropriate Constructing and reviewing valuation and other financial analyses, including the guideline public companies, guideline precedent transactions, and discounted cash flow analyses, using Lincoln International proprietary models Researching and providing information on: General economic conditions, Industry-specific conditions and trends, Acquisitions and divestitures within specific industries, Various investment attributes of publicly traded and privately held securities Participating in due diligence meetings, communicating with clients and responding to auditor questions regarding valuation analyses prepared by Lincoln International Designing and drafting client deliverables Assisting in the preparation of fee proposals to clients, including scoping discussions, pitch materials, and internal engagement pricing committee memoranda Performing other ad-hoc research, analytics, and support for the VOG team as required Coordinating with internal administrative support teams to prepare engagement invoices and other compliance/end-of-engagement close out procedures Skills Authentic individual with high integrity, whose personal and professional values are consistent with Lincoln's Culture Statement (Excellence, Entrepreneurship, Integration, Collaboration, Integrity) Assertive, articulate, and self-motivated, can manage multiple tasks and deadlines in a fast-paced environment Strong collaborator who enjoys working in an entrepreneurial environment Driven and ambitious professional who gains satisfaction from achieving personal and team goals Ability to demonstrate good judgment and handle highly confidential information in a professional manner Excellent analytic foundation with advanced understanding of financial statements and various valuation methodologies (DCF, LBO, comparable company analysis, etc.) Excellent understanding of financial statements analysis with the ability to work through key assumptions, implicit caveats, and limitations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ting or Economics from top tier institution; Master's degree is preferred but not required Strong academic record of 3.5 GPA or above (both undergraduate and graduate) Must have graduated by or before June 2026 Proficiency at financial modeling with advanced Microsoft Excel skills Strong writing skills and experience with PowerPoint and Microsoft Word Effective organizational skills and the aptitude to manage people and work products Strong communication skills and experience interacting with teammates and clients Understanding of integrated cash flow modeling is strongly preferred Active CPA and/or minimum of CFA Level I is preferred, but not required Benefits Bonus pay Comprehensive package of benefits Company Overview Lincoln International specializes in mergers and acquisitions, capital markets, valuations, fairness opinions, and jv advisory services.
